The M4E1 Threaded Stripped Upper Receiver Innovations
The Aero Precision M4E1 upper receiver is a significant departure from standard mil-spec designs, integrating several enhancements that streamline the build process and improve functionality:
- Integrated Enhanced Forging: Unlike traditional AR-15 uppers, the M4E1 features an integrated proprietary forging that provides a clean, seamless look with Aero Precision handguards. This design not only enhances aesthetics but also creates a more rigid and robust platform for mounting accessories.
- Threaded Barrel Nut: One of the most praised features is the threaded barrel nut area. This innovation simplifies barrel installation, making it easier to achieve proper torque without the need for anti-rotation tabs or shims often required with traditional barrel nuts. It also makes future barrel changes more straightforward.
- Forward Assist and Dust Cover Ready: While the core receiver is stripped, it's fully compatible with standard forward assist and ejection port dust cover assemblies, allowing builders to add these components as desired. The APCS100002 specifically accommodates these essential parts.
- Rail System Compatibility: The M4E1 upper is designed to seamlessly integrate with Aero Precision's extensive line of AR-15 handguards, offering perfect alignment and a professional, monolithic appearance. This ensures a secure and stable platform for optics, lights, lasers, and other accessories.
- Precision Machining: Crafted from 7075-T6 aluminum, the M4E1 upper receiver undergoes meticulous machining to tight tolerances, ensuring optimal fitment with other mil-spec components and contributing to overall rifle accuracy.
The M4E1 Gen 2 Stripped Lower Receiver Advantages
The Gen 2 M4E1 lower receiver complements the upper with its own set of thoughtful enhancements, addressing common pain points in AR-15 assembly:
- Integrated Trigger Guard: Eliminating the need for a separate roll pin installation, the M4E1 lower features an integrated trigger guard. This not only saves time and simplifies assembly but also creates a stronger, more aesthetically pleasing lower receiver, free from the gap often seen with separate trigger guards.
- Threaded Bolt Catch Pin: Say goodbye to frustrating roll pins! The M4E1 lower utilizes a threaded pin for the bolt catch, making installation and removal significantly easier and reducing the risk of scratching the receiver finish during assembly. This is a game-changer for many builders.
- Flared Magazine Well: For rapid and reliable magazine changes, the M4E1 lower incorporates a generously flared magazine well. This widened funnel guides magazines more smoothly into position, a critical advantage in high-stress situations or competitive shooting where speed is paramount.
- Upper Tension Screw: A nylon tipped tension screw is strategically placed in the lower receiver to allow builders to fine-tune the fit between the upper and lower receivers. This innovation helps eliminate any wobble or play between the two components, resulting in a more solid-feeling firearm and potentially enhancing accuracy by reducing vibrations.
- Multi-Caliber Marking: The "MULTI" caliber designation on the lower receiver means it can be used with a wide array of AR-15 compatible calibers, including but not limited to 5.56x45mm NATO, .223 Remington, .300 Blackout, 6.5 Grendel, and 9mm Parabellum (with appropriate upper receiver and magazine adapters). This versatility makes it an ideal platform for experimenting with different calibers.
- Receiver Markings: Clearly marked "Safe" and "Fire" selector indicators ensure proper safety engagement. The overall design respects traditional AR-15 aesthetics while subtly improving functionality.
Materials and Finish: Durability You Can Trust
Both the upper and lower receivers of the APCS100002 set are precision machined from 7075-T6 aluminum forgings. This aerospace-grade aluminum alloy is renowned for its exceptional strength-to-weight ratio and resistance to fatigue, making it the material of choice for demanding firearm applications. Following machining, the receivers undergo a Mil-Spec Type III Class 2 Black Hardcoat Anodized finish. This advanced surface treatment provides a durable, corrosion-resistant, and abrasion-resistant layer that protects the underlying aluminum from wear, tear, and environmental elements, ensuring the long-term integrity and appearance of your AR-15.

Essential Considerations When Building an AR-15 with Aero Precision Receivers
Building an AR-15, while rewarding, requires careful attention to detail and adherence to best practices. When working with the Aero Precision M4E1 set:
- Component Compatibility: The M4E1 receivers are designed to be compatible with mil-spec (military specification) AR-15 components. This means most commercially available AR-15 parts, such as buffer tubes, stocks, pistol grips, triggers, and bolt carrier groups, will fit seamlessly. Always double-check product descriptions for compatibility.
- Necessary Tools: While the M4E1 simplifies some aspects, you'll still need a basic set of AR-15 specific tools. These typically include an AR-15 armorers wrench, punches (roll pin and possibly a brass punch set), a hammer (nylon/brass), a vice block for both upper and lower receivers, and a torque wrench. Having the right tools prevents damage to your new receivers.

- What is a stripped receiver set? A stripped receiver set consists of an upper and a lower receiver that are "stripped" of all internal components and small parts. This means you will need to purchase and install parts like the forward assist, ejection port cover, bolt catch, magazine release, trigger group, buffer tube, and stock separately. This offers maximum customization.
- Is it hard to build an AR-15 from a stripped receiver? While it requires some mechanical aptitude and the right tools, building an AR-15 from a stripped receiver set, especially an M4E1, is a manageable and rewarding project for most individuals. The M4E1's integrated features actually simplify steps that are often tricky with standard mil-spec receivers (like the trigger guard and bolt catch).
- Why choose M4E1 over a standard AR-15 receiver? The M4E1 offers significant improvements over standard mil-spec receivers, primarily in ease of assembly and enhanced durability. Features like the integrated trigger guard, threaded bolt catch pin, flared magwell, and upper tension screw simplify the build process, reduce potential for damage during assembly, and result in a more robust, stable, and ergonomic final product.
- What calibers can I use with a multi-caliber receiver? The "MULTI" caliber marking on the lower receiver indicates its versatility. With the appropriate upper receiver, barrel, and often a different bolt carrier group or magazine, you can use a wide range of AR-15 compatible calibers such as 5.56x45mm NATO, .223 Remington, .300 Blackout, 6.5 Grendel, 7.62x39mm, 9mm (with pistol caliber conversion kits), and more.
- What are the benefits of hardcoat anodizing? Mil-Spec Type III Class 2 Hardcoat Anodizing provides an extremely durable, non-conductive, and corrosion-resistant surface. It significantly increases the surface hardness of the aluminum, making it resistant to scratches, abrasions, and chemical corrosion. This finish ensures the longevity and aesthetic integrity of your firearm, even under harsh conditions.
